Funeral Options with Personal Touches and Care
What’s Included in Every Funeral Arrangement
Each funeral quote includes everything needed for a meaningful service:
Transfer into our care — Day or night, with no extra fee
Care facility accomodation
Compassionate Preparation of Loved One
Flowers — Small premium casket cover of fresh seasonal flowers *
Richmond coffin — MDF with a choice of veneer; upgrades include a locally crafted recycled timber design entered in the Australian Good Design Awards
Celebrant / Minister / Priest — Someone you know, or we can arrange one for you *
Funeral staff — Experienced team; additional staff added if needed ^
Carriage of coffin ^^
Guest book — By either a designer or artisan, depending on availability
Music and slideshow — Customised to your wishes
Paperwork arranged for cremation or burial **
Death certificate — Usually arrives within a week
*If you prefer to arrange the service leader or the flowers yourself, that cost is simply deducted.
^Extra staff may be needed for large gatherings or difficult-to-access venues — we’ll always let you know first.
^^For a burial or church service, the coffin is taken by hearse. For crematorium chapel services, the coffin is usually transported discreetly by van and placed in the chapel before the service.
**Some cremation paperwork involves external fees. Our pricing includes the most common fee. If anything else is needed, we’ll guide you clearly.

Forest Lawn Memorial Park, Leppington
Chapels
Each chapel is filled with natural light, with windows running along both sides and at the rear. They are furnished with pews to accommodate more seated guests and feature a covered overflow area at the back.
Both chapels are equipped with modern audio-visual technology, including webcasting.
North Chapel – The larger of the two, with seating for 100 guests and additional standing room for up to 80.
South Chapel – Seats 100 guests, with standing room for up to 30.
After the service, a cremation or burial can take place.
Functions
A café on-site offers light refreshments and sandwiches, as well as catering services for larger gatherings. Conveniently situated between the chapels, it is easily accessible with level entry.

Burial at Forest Lawn Memorial Park
The available options are determined by specific factors, including:
Type of memorial – options range from a simple bronze plaque set in the lawn to a more substantial headstone or monument.
Location within the grounds – areas include the lawns and the Olive Grove.
Grave types – available options include traditional graves, Estates, vaults, and crypts.
Each location and grave type is paired with specific memorial options, so selections must align with the available combinations.
It is recommended that families make an appointment to meet with someone from the cemetery to choose what suits best. Below is the starting cost.
Prices are correct as at May 2025 and rounded to the nearest $50.
